However, one DFW resident recently found some luck, winning $1 million on a Texas Lottery scratch ticket.

Texas Lottery’s Instant Millionaire scratch ticket game is popular with many gamblers, as they claim the overall odds of winning any prizes are one in 3.20. Of course, most are hoping for the top prize of $1 million, as one McKinney resident recently won. While the winner chose to remain anonymous, it has been reported that the winning ticket was purchased at a Kwik Shop located at 215 E. University Drive in McKinney.

According to NBC DFW, this was the 36th out of 40 prizes worth $1 million to be claimed in Texas Lottery’s Instant Millionaire scratch ticket game. Now, many are hoping to be one of the final 4 to claim the $1 million prize. Hopefully another winner comes from DFW.
